Which from following pair of elements have one electron in 5d-subshell in observed electronic configuration?
- $\operatorname{Sm}(Z=62)$ and $\operatorname{Eu}(Z=63)$
- $\mathrm{Lu}(\mathrm{Z}=71)$ and $\mathrm{Dy}(\mathrm{Z}=66)$
- Gd $(Z=64)$ and $\mathrm{Lu}(\mathrm{Z}=71)$
- $\mathrm{Ce}(\mathrm{Z}=58)$ and $\mathrm{Nd}(\mathrm{Z}=60)$
Solution
$\begin{aligned} & \mathrm{Ce}(58)=[\mathrm{Xe}] 4 \mathrm{f}^1 5 \mathrm{~d}^1 6 \mathrm{~s}^2 \\ & \mathrm{Nd}(60)=[\mathrm{Xe}] 4 \mathrm{f}^4 6 \mathrm{~s}^2 \\ & \mathrm{Sm}(62)=[\mathrm{Xe}] 4 \mathrm{f}^6 6 \mathrm{~s}^2 \\ & \mathrm{Eu}(63)=[\mathrm{Xe}] 4 \mathrm{f}^7 6 \mathrm{~s}^2 \\ & \mathrm{Dy}(66)=[\mathrm{Xe}] 4 \mathrm{f}^{10} 6 \mathrm{~s}^2 \\ & \mathrm{Gd}(64)=[\mathrm{Xe}] 4 \mathrm{f}^7 5 \mathrm{~d}^1 6 \mathrm{~s}^2\end{aligned}$
